Design & Digital Media Advisor


  • Part time, 3 days per week
  • 3 month contract, possible extension
  • Leading not-for-profit membership body


Our client is a not-for-profit, member-based organisation in Melbourne, known for its innovation, education support, peer-to-peer activities, and national representation.


Reporting to the Chief Executive Officer, and working closely with the Communications & Marketing Advisor, this role will be involved in a diverse range of communications activities and marketing projects.


You will provide technical and strategic advice on design, website, CRM and relevant IT areas, and contribute to the smooth running of design for events, campaigns and other activities.


Key support areas include:


  • Design, layout and delivery of internal and external publications, in digital and/or hard-copy format, including books, eNewsletters, brochures, factsheets, exhibition booth etc.
  • Liaison with publishers and other external contractors/agencies, as required to manage the production of materials and books
  • Website design and maintenance
  • Make recommendations regarding the online experience of our members to inform business systems improvement, advertising and sponsorship strategy.
  • Manage digital member and marketing campaigns, incorporating media content and marketing calendar to develop, plan and schedule digital media activity
  • Coordinate regular reporting and evaluation of social media/member metrics that affect digital platform engagement, traffic and target audiences of members, sector stakeholders and decision makers
  • Support corporate brand and development/maintenance of corporate styles


Key Selection Criteria:


  • Demonstrated expertise in graphic design and publication layout and prepress
  • Experience in website design (Wordpress), editing HTML and CSS essential.
  • Writing skills to support the production of content in online and hardcopy mediums
  • Excellent eye for detail, and demonstrated experience in juggling multiple priorities within designated timelines
  • Demonstrated photography, videography and editing skills
  • An understanding of social media best practice, including reporting/analytics. Business suite/paid placement knowledge advantageous
  • Self starter with a results and outcome driven personal style
  • An ability to juggle multiple projects, to work as part of a team and autonomously and meet deadlines
  • Flexibility to work outside of normal business hours when needed including interstate travel
  • Experience, knowledge and understanding of the general practice sector or broader health sector would be desirable
  • Experience with CRM platforms is strongly desirable, including coordinating customer journey and database management.
  • Previous experience of working in a member-based organisation would be desirable


This role is a part-time, 3 month contract, with a possible option of progressing to permanent role within the organisation. Commencing early December.
